> As I mentioned on the 3D mailing list, requesting joint feedback (which for
> instance can be used to determine energy consumption) currently creates
> instability when using multithreaded ODE. I have had a look at it, and
> believe that with the attached file this should now work correctly. Before
> going further, I'd like to ask you to give it a test. Replace
> ode/src/step.cc with this file in the ode-0.11.1-tbb source directory,
> remake and install ODE and remake and install spark. I have enabled joint
> feedback in the SVN trunk, so perform an update of that first. If you need
> to (re)configure ODE, make sure to use the --enable-malloc flag.
>
> It didn't work if you get agents exploding all over the place (with a large
> number of agents, it won't happen with just 1). Please let me know. I will
> then also make a SF project to maintain it.
